BlogWorld & New Media Expo Announces Purchase of TBEX, the World's Largest Travel Blogger Event

8 March 2012
Translate

BlogWorld's Experience Producing International, Large-Scale Events Helps TBEX Manage its Explosive Growth and Become a World-Class Event

San Diego, CA - The world's largest new media conference and tradeshow, BlogWorld & New Media Expo, today announced its acquisition of TBEX, (Travel Blog Exchange), the world's largest travel blogging conference. TBEX '12 presented by BlogWorld will take place at the Keystone Resort & Convention Center in Keystone, Colorado, June 15-17. TBEX is an interactive event where travel bloggers can meet each other, learn more about the art of travel writing, blogging as a business, cross connect on other platforms, and locate new audiences and vendors for their blogs.

While the educational content, networking, energy and enthusiasm TBEX attendees have come to love will remain the same, BlogWorld will take over production and operations immediately and use its experience producing large scale, bi-annual, tradeshows and conferences to help TBEX manage the explosive growth it has experienced over the past few years. Kim Mance, founder of TBEX and editor of GoGalavanting.com, will maintain her role as an advisor and TBEX evangelist.

"It was my passion for travel in the new media space that brought an ever-growing grassroots group together, but as a writer and Web TV person, event planning has never been a strong point," said Mance. "Being acquired by a fantastic organization like BlogWorld allows the TBEX events to be taken to the next level, and to something the attendees and I always envisioned the event could be. I could not be more pleased."

Rick Calvert, CEO and co-founder of BlogWorld & New Media Expo said, "BlogWorld's mission has always been to help all bloggers, podcasters and WebTV producers succeed and grow their businesses. We approached Kim about making TBEX a part of the BlogWorld family because it's the largest and best travel blogging event in the world. We think it is a perfect fit and we think we can help TBEX continue on its amazing growth path here in the United States and around the world."

Both TBEX and BlogWorld share a similar focus, of bringing together bloggers, podcasters and WebTV producers to learn how to better create, distribute and monetize their content, network with peers and introduce brands and bloggers to each other. There has also been a crossover between the audiences and content of BlogWorld and TBEX in the past. BlogWorld, which regularly features a Travel Blogging Track, has hosted several travel bloggers that have also attended or presented at TBEX, including Gary Arndt, creator and blogger at Everything-Everywhere; Andy Hayes, founder and blogger at Sharing Travel Experiences and Hayes Media Group; Jennifer Miner, co-creator and editor of The Vacation Gals, creator and co-chair of the Los Angeles Consortium of Online Travel and creator and partner at Best Family Travel Experts; Sheila Scarborough, blogger at Perceptive Travel and co-founder of TourismCurrents, and Beth Whitman, founder and editor of Wanderlust and Lipstick and WanderTours.

Jennifer Miner, one of the industry's most followed travel bloggers, and a past speaker at both BlogWorld and TBEX said, "It's wonderful news that BlogWorld has bought TBEX and will now run the annual travel bloggers' conference. It's not often that two companies I enjoy so greatly come together like this. As an organized person, I've often thought that TBEX could benefit from a more precise approach to conference-running. As a travel blogger, I've often thought that BlogWorld could benefit from, well, more travel bloggers! We're a lively bunch, after all. The synergy of the two groups is exciting. We travel bloggers are about to see what it's like to have an internationally respected, well-run, and important conference all our own. The new ownership ensures that travel bloggers and bloggers of other niches can learn from each other, enhance our professional skills, and continue to grow."

About TBEX (Travel Blog Exchange) Events

The TBEX conference has grown into the most popular annual gathering of bloggers, writers and new media content creators in the travel and lifestyle sphere today. TBEX also attracts some of the world's best-known brands, as well as various tourism bureaus as sponsors who are eager to connect with bloggers and web writers. American Express, TripAdvisor, Vail Resorts, Expedia, Hyatt and HomeAway support the conferences alongside tourism offices such as those of Canada, Australia, Croatia, Dominican Republic, Denver, Virginia, British Columbia, and worldwide resorts and hospitality companies.

TBEX's goal is to mobilize and assist bloggers with promoting, monetizing, improving their work and influence, as well as helping PR and Industry professionals to connect with the right content creators to benefit their brands and destinations.
